Tips for procuring contraceptives

  1. Consult a Healthcare Provider

    • Discuss your health history and needs with a doctor or nurse.
  2. Consider Effectiveness

    • Research the efficacy rates of different methods (e.g., pills, IUDs, condoms).
  3. Assess Side Effects

    • Understand potential side effects and how they may affect you.
  4. Evaluate Convenience

    • Consider how easy the method is to use consistently and correctly.
  5. Look at Long-term vs Short-term Options

    • Decide if you prefer a long-lasting method (like an IUD) or a short-term method (like condoms).
  6. Check for STIs Protection

    • Determine if the contraceptive also protects against sexually transmitted infections (STIs).
  7. Review Costs and Accessibility

    • Assess the affordability and availability of the method in your area.
  8. Understand Hormonal vs Non-Hormonal Options

    • Familiarize yourself with differences and implications of hormonal and non-hormonal methods.
  9. Be Open to Trial and Error

    • It may take some time to find the right contraceptive that suits your body and lifestyle.
  10. Read Reviews and Experiences

    • Look for testimonials or reviews from others who have used the method.
  11. Discuss Partner Involvement

    • Consider how your partner can be involved in the contraceptive choice and responsibility.
  12. Be Informed About What to Do If You Miss a Dose

    • Know the steps to take if you forget to take or use a contraceptive method.
  13. Stay Updated on New Options

    • Keep an eye on new contraceptive methods and research as it evolves.
  14. Think About Future Family Planning

    • Consider how your choice fits in with your long-term plans for children.
  15. Trust Your Instincts

    • Choose a method that feels right for you and aligns with your values and comfort level.
